Filipino American Northwest Association

Who We Are

The Filipino American Northwest Association (FANA) is a nonprofit organization dedicated to strengthening communities through food security, health and wellness, cultural engagement, education, and disaster response. Through Nourish Spokane, we provide free meals, groceries, essential resources, and volunteer-driven programs that improve the well-being of individuals and families across the Inland Northwest.

What We Do

The Filipino American Northwest Association (FANA) is a nonprofit organization that strengthens our community through food security, health and wellness, cultural preservation, and disaster response. We operate Nourish Spokane, a community kitchen, food pantry, and community distribution hub that provides free nutritious meals, groceries, clothing, hygiene products, and essential household items to individuals and families in need. We also offer wellness programs, youth activities, cultural events, educational workshops, small business support, and volunteer opportunities that foster belonging, resilience, and cross-cultural connections throughout the Inland Northwest
